Examples, Tag inventory with embedded operations, Tag inventory with embedded – ThingMagic M5e-Compact User Manual
Page 92: Operations, Inventory with embedded operations, Tag inven, Tory with embedded operations, Application tag commands, Tag singulation fields

Application Tag Commands
92
Command Set
Examples
Here is an example request and response showing the use of
to inventory tags which meet a specific criteria:
This command will inventory all tags with an EPC value ending in 0x66, which requires
adding the appropriate
syntax
Note
The Select Options field of the
in the request is specified
at the beginning of the command followed by the Search Flags, Timeout,
Access Password then the rest of the Tag Singulation Fields. This is different
than the typical format for Select fields. Also, this syntax always requires an
Access Password be specified. Since only Reserved Memory can be read
locked and Reserved Memory cannot be used for singulation the Access
Password must be 0x00000000
The response contains the number of tags found matching the Select criteria specified.
Use
to access the tag EPCs and Tag Read Meta Data:
Tag Inventory With Embedded Operations
In addition to inventorying tags, Read Tag Multiple can be used to perform an operation
on each tag in a population of tags. Starting with the
syntax to
define the population of tags the operation is to be performed on, the Search Flag bit 3
(0x0004) can be set to indicate embedded commands are to be performed on the
inventoried commands. The required fields are as follows:
FF
0F
22
04
00
00
03
E8
SOH
Length
OpCode
Options
(EPC Mem)
Search Flags
Timeout
00
00
00
00
00
00
00
78
08
66
D
E
C0
Access Password
Select Address (bits)
Select
Data
Length
(bits)
Select
Data
CRC
FF
04
22
00
00
04
00
00
02
B7
6E
SOH
Length
OpCode
Status
Options
(EPC Mem)
Search Flags
Tag Found
CRC